The Resolution of Conflict

The Resolution of Conflict

By Morton Deutsch

Subjects: Conflict (Psychology), Konflikt, Conflits sociaux, Social conflict, Cooperation, Competition (Psychology), Conflit interpersonnel, Gestion des conflits, Conflit (psychologie), Compétition (Psychologie), Konfliktlösung, Competitive Behavior, Conflictmanagement, Cooperative Behavior, Social Problems, Compétition (psychologie), Lutte des classes, Compromise (law), Conflict management, Coopération

Description: The basic question to which this book is addressed is not how to eliminate or prevent conflict but rather how to make it productive, or minimally, how to prevent it from being destructive. I shall not deal with situations of "pure" conflict in which inevitably one side loses what the other gains. My interest is in conflict where there is a mixture of cooperative and competitive interests, where a variety of outcomes is possible; mutual loss, gain for one and loss of the other, and mutual gain. Thus my query can be restated, as an investigation of the conditions under which the participants will evolve a cooperative relationship or a competitive relationship in a situation which permits either. -- from the introduction.
